Admission Requirements for the Joint Bulgarian–Kazakh Master’s Degree Programme in English “Environmental Management” Leading to the Award of Two Degrees (a European Degree from Sofia University and a Kazakh Degree from Astana International University) for the Academic Year 2026/2027 Requirements for Students Admitted to Astana International University (AIU) By 30 September 2026, an Official List signed by the Dean and the Order of Admission to the Joint Master’s Degree Programme at Astana International University must be submitted. Based on this list and the legalized documents required for the recognition of higher education qualifications, students will be admitted to Sofia University and registered in the register of the Ministry of Education and Science of the Republic of Bulgaria. By 30 October 2026, students must sign an agreement with Predtechi BG, the coordinator of the Joint Master’s Degree Programme, acting under the mandate of Sofia University, for the provision of logistics, document processing, and administrative support prior to admission. The agreement shall be concluded upon submission of copies of the original diploma and Diploma Supplement. The fee under this agreement shall be transferred by the student to the bank account of Predtechi BG in accordance with the terms of the agreement. By 10 November 2026, students must submit all documents required for registration in the register of the Ministry of Education and Science, including documents for the recognition of higher education qualifications: 1. A copy of the original higher education diploma and a notarized colour copy thereof (PDF format). 2. A copy of the original Diploma Supplement and a notarized colour copy thereof, including grades and academic workload for individual courses (PDF format). 3. A notarized colour copy of any document certifying a change of name, where applicable. 4. A scanned copy of the completed Application for Recognition (PDF format). 5. A scanned copy of the completed Declaration (PDF format). 6. A scanned copy of Questionnaire Form 3.8. 7. A scanned copy of the international passport. Documents referred to in Items 1, 2, and 3 must be translated and legalized in Bulgaria. Students shall pay an administrative fee of EUR 140 for the recognition of higher education qualifications at Sofia University. The cost of translation and legalization depends on the content of the diploma and Diploma Supplement. If the diploma is issued in the Kazakh language, it must first be translated into Russian or English in Kazakhstan and the translation must be notarized. The translated text must fully correspond to the original Kazakh-language text. The approximate cost starts from EUR 260, depending on the volume of text. IMPORTANT: All copies must be in colour and of high quality. December 2026 – January 2027 Submission of completed documentation and issuance of the Rector’s Order for admission to Sofia University. By 16 February 2027 Students must sign an agreement with Sofia University and pay the tuition fee for the spring semester in the amount of EUR 900. Financial Conditions After Admission Tuition fee for the first (winter) semester: EUR 900, payable to the bank account of Sofia University. Prior to Admission * Document processing and academic support fee – EUR 50; * Document processing fee at Sofia University – EUR 26; * Recognition of higher education qualifications: * Translation and legalization – from EUR 260 (depending on the content of the documents); * Administrative recognition fee at Sofia University – EUR 140. At the end of the first semester, following the examination period, students shall pay the tuition fee for the second semester in the amount of EUR 900 to the bank account of Sofia University.
